Output 6d894ffa47f024e17068d0730fcd23683137bd0a6af76b84b12b06a5866bef76:23

value
2702628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 540a774677a2899922675a5e5993ab3624f9f2d5 OP_EQUAL
address
39MPDqonK24H6a8BbyRmtF2V5rAbA3achb
transaction
6d894ffa47f024e17068d0730fcd23683137bd0a6af76b84b12b06a5866bef76
confirmations
259593
spent
true